Finance Review Summary — Orvetta Systems Licensing Dispute

The dispute with Orvetta Systems over the Brightmere module licence remains unresolved. Counsel estimates exposure between 140k and 220k, now fully provisioned. Settlement talks resume next month; Orvetta has signalled willingness to accept a revised royalty schedule. Our recommended negotiating position is set out in the confidential note below.

confidential, fawig-bagep: Gross margin on Oliael came in at 20 percent against a plan of 20 percent. Only 3 of the 140 pilot accounts renewed Oliael, so a churn review is set for July 15.

☐ Before rotating the Tocksweep scheduler keys, confirm the cron drift investigation is closed: support should verify that no jobs on the Hallin cluster are still firing more than 90 seconds late, and that the clock-sync fix has been deployed to every worker. Attach the final drift report to the ceremony record. When both checks pass, unseal the rotation workstation using the recovery passphrase noted immediately below this item.

recovery phrase for kagep-kadug: praox-wenael

## Further reading

If you're reviewing the Burrowcache bloom filter for security, start with the design notes — they cover why false positives are safe here but false negatives would leak deleted keys back into reads. The hash seeding logic is the spicy part; we rotate seeds per shard. The threat model and seed-rotation rationale live on the internal wiki page below.

wiki page, kahog-hahig: https://vault.zemvargrid.internal/display/deploy/repo/settings/merge_requests/job/settings/6f3b933774dbc5320a4daa18

## Image Cache Memory Leak — Background

The Pixelhaven thumbnail service leaked memory through its LRU image cache: evicted entries kept GPU buffer references alive, so heap usage grew roughly 40 MB per hour under load. The fix in release 3.2 forces explicit buffer release on eviction. Leak telemetry is stored in the cache-audit table for review. Connect to the audit database using the credentials below.

warehouse DSN: cockroachdb://holvan_svc:viOKuRy@db-3e1a.plorvaforge.corp:5432/istius